Clear Driveway Access Helps the Crew Work Faster and Safer

roof installation preparation in Ruckersville, VA should always include open space for trucks, trailers, and materials. A busy driveway can slow the crew and increase the chance of damage near parked cars.

  • Move all vehicles before the crew arrives.

  • Keep the driveway open for tools and materials.

  • Leave space for debris removal during the project.

Protecting Pets Before Roofing Starts Can Reduce Fear and Stress

Loud sounds and foot traffic can upset many animals during roof work. Hitos Construction Company LLC suggests keeping pets in a quiet room or arranging another safe place for the day.

This helps pets stay calm and lowers the chance of escape. It also makes entry and exit easier for the crew.

Landscaping Needs Extra Care Before Roofing Work Begins Outside

Plants, flowers, and lawn features can be affected by normal roofing movement. Hitos Construction Company LLC recommends checking the yard before work starts and moving small items when possible.

  • Move potted plants and light yard decor.

  • Mark fragile flowers, borders, or shrubs.

  • Tell your contractor about sensitive outdoor areas.

Good communication can help protect the look of your yard. Even small actions can make cleanup easier after the job ends.

Attic Protection Keeps Stored Belongings Cleaner During Roof Replacement

roof installation preparation in Ruckersville, VA should include the attic, even if homeowners forget it at first. During tear-off and installation, dust and small debris may fall into that space.

Cover stored items with sheets or tarps before the project starts. That way, cleanup is faster and your belongings stay in better shape.

Prepare Indoor Rooms for Noise Movement and Light Vibrations

Roof work can shake walls and ceilings more than many homeowners expect. Hitos Construction Company LLC advises removing fragile wall art and checking shelves in rooms below the roofline.

  • Take down breakable decorations.

  • Secure loose items on shelves or tables.

  • Protect valuables in upper rooms if needed.

These steps help lower the risk of indoor damage. As a result, your home stays more organized during installation day.

Frequently Asked Questions

Should I stay home during roof installation day?

You can stay home, but some families prefer to leave because of noise. Choose what feels safest and most comfortable for your routine.

Do I need to move patio furniture before the crew arrives?

Yes, moving outdoor items is a smart step. It helps protect your belongings and gives the crew more space to work safely.

What should I do with my pets during the project?

Keep them in a quiet room or take them to another location. This helps reduce stress and prevents accidental escapes.

Why should I cover items in the attic first?

Dust and small debris can fall during roof removal and installation. Covers help keep stored items cleaner and easier to manage later.
